Abstract

Methods and apparatus to adaptively gather audience information data are disclosed. The disclosed methods and apparatus monitor system factor(s) and select one or more sensors from a plurality of sensors positioned to gather audience measurement data based on the monitored factor(s). Thus, the disclosed methods and apparatus adapt to the conditions they face by selecting an amount and/or type of audience measurement data they gather.

13. An apparatus to gather audience measurement data comprising:

a processor associated with a memory to store audience measurement data at a remote collection site, the processor to facilitate collection and storage of audience measurement data from one or more monitored sites, each site including a plurality of sensors located at the monitored site to gather audience measurement data from the monitored site, the processor to communicate with a switch coupled to the plurality of sensors at each monitored site to selectively connect the sensors to the memory;

a weighting selector to determine an order of sensors based on at least one fixed system factor; and

a sensor selector to select which of the sensors the switch connects to the memory, wherein the sensor selector is to route data collected from one or more of the sensors to the remote collection site.

14. The apparatus of claim 13 , wherein the fixed system factor comprises at least one of: (a) a presence of two or more affiliates of a broadcasting company in a market, (b) a local preference for a sensor type, (c) a presence of a set top box having an interactive program guide; (d) a type of communication link; (e) a cost of using a sensor type; (f) a complexity of using a sensor type; (g) a presence of a viewing time shifting device; and (h) a presence of a viewing place shifting device.
